The Pattern on the Stone: The Simple Ideas that Make Computers Work is a book by W. Daniel Hillis, published in 1998 by Basic Books ( ISBN -465-02595-1 ). What they don't realizeand what Daniel Hillis's short book brilliantly demonstratesis that computers' seemingly complex operations can be broken down into a few simple parts that perform the same simple procedures over and over again. One approach is to mimic within the computer the process of The book moves from Boolean algebra through topics such as information theory, parallel computing, cryptography, algorithms, heuristics, universal computing, Turing machines, and promising technologies such as quantum computing and emergent systems.
